Approvers group does not save after adding it to the approval rules
Reproduction steps
Create groups:
-
sc_approvals_test/{sc_approvals_subgroup,members/engineers}assabinecarpenter -
Invite group sc_approvals_test/members/engineersasownerintosc_approvals_test/sc_approvals_subgroup - Create project
sc_approvals_test/sc_approvals_subgroup/test_project - Invite user
sabine.denk14dev_1asownerinto groupsc_approvals_test - Invite user
sabine.denk14dev_2asownerinto groupsc_approvals_test
Open a new browser and a new incognito window and login as user sabine.denk14dev_1 in one window and as user sabine.denk14dev_2 in the other one.
As user sabine.denk14dev_1, access: https://gitlab.com/sc_approvals_test/sc_approvals_subgroup/test_project/-/settings/merge_requests
And create approval rule sabine.denk14dev_1_test with approver sc_approvals_test/members/engineers // now refresh the browser: approvers will be empty
As sabinecarpenter, make sabine.denk14dev_2 direct owner in https://gitlab.com/groups/sc_approvals_test/members/engineers
As user sabine.denk14dev_2, access: https://gitlab.com/sc_approvals_test/sc_approvals_subgroup/test_project/-/settings/merge_requests
And create approval rule sabine.denk14dev_2_test with approver sc_approvals_test/members/engineers //
Refresh browser. Result: the two approvers show up. See screenshot below:
